Concave mirrors can enlarge images because they can focus light rays and converge them at a point, creating a magnified image. This is due to their inward curved surface that allows them to reflect light in such a way that the image appears larger than the object.

Yes, packing factor does affect density. Packing factor refers to how closely atoms are packed in a material, which in turn influences the material's density. Materials with higher packing factors will have higher densities because the atoms are more closely packed together.
